5 Free Tools Every Beginner Graphic Designer Should Be Using in 2025

 🚀 5 Free Tools Every Beginner Graphic Designer Should Be Using in 2025


Starting out in graphic design doesn’t mean you need to spend a lot of money. In fact, some of the best tools are completely free and can help you create professional designs for flyers, logos, social media, and even branding.


If you’re a beginner, these are the top 5 free tools you should start using today.



1️⃣ Canva – For Easy Designs


Canva is perfect for creating flyers, social media posts, presentations, and logos. With ready-made templates, even beginners can design like pros.


2️⃣ Pexels – Free Stock Photos


A good design needs clear, high-quality images. Pexels gives you free photos and videos you can use without copyright worries.


3️⃣ Google Fonts – Free Fonts Library


Typography is everything in design. Google Fonts offers thousands of stylish fonts you can use for free.


4️⃣ Remove.bg – Background Remover


Want to cut out the background from a picture? Remove.bg does it instantly — perfect for product designs and branding.


5️⃣ Coolors – Color Palette Generator


Struggling with color choices? Coolors generates beautiful color combinations for your projects in seconds.
